What Type of Power Inverter you Should Choose?

A power inverter is a device that converts direct current (DC) power, which is stored in a battery  or obtained from a solar panel, into alternating current (AC) power, which is the type of  electricity used in most homes and businesses. The AC power generated by a power inverter  can be used to run appliances, electronics, and other devices that typically require AC power. 

Power inverters are typically rated by their power output, which is measured in watts. It is  important to choose a power inverter that is capable of supplying enough power for the devices  and appliances that will be connected to it.

There are several types of power inverters available at TBB Power, and the best type for a  particular application will depend on the specific needs and requirements of the user. Some  common types of power inverters include: 

  1. Modified sine wave inverters: These are the most basic and affordable type of power  inverters. They produce an approximation of a sine wave, which is the type of AC power  used in most homes and businesses. Modified sine wave inverters are suitable for  running most appliances and electronics, but they may not be compatible with certain  sensitive devices, such as computers and medical equipment.
  2. Pure sine wave inverters: These produce a clean, pure sine wave, which is identical to  the AC power supplied by the utility grid. Pure sine wave inverters are more expensive  than modified sine wave inverters, but they are able to run all types of appliances and  electronics, including sensitive devices.
  3. Standalone inverters: These are power inverters that are not connected to a specific  source of DC power, such as a battery or solar panel. Standalone inverters are typically  used as a backup power source, and are equipped with a built-in battery that can be  charged from an external source.
  4. Grid-tie inverters: These are power inverters that are connected to the utility grid, and  are used in conjunction with renewable energy sources such as solar panels. Grid-tie  inverters allow excess power generated by the panels to be fed back into the grid, and  can also draw power from the grid when needed.
  5. Portable inverters: These are small, lightweight power inverters that can be easily  carried and used to power devices in a variety of locations. Portable inverters are  typically used to power laptops, phones, and other small electronics.

In general, pure sine wave inverters are considered the best type for most applications, as they  can power any type of appliance or electronic device. However, modified sine wave inverters  may be sufficient for some uses, and may be a more cost-effective option. It is important to  consider the specific needs and requirements of the devices that will be powered by the inverter  when choosing the best type.

Reasons to Use Power Inverter:

There are several reasons why someone might choose to use a power inverter: 

  1. Backup power: Power inverters can be used as a backup power source in case of a  power outage. By connecting a power inverter to a battery or other DC source, it is  possible to continue running appliances and electronics during an outage.
  2. Off-grid living: In areas where AC power is not available, power inverters can be used to  convert DC power from a solar panel or other source into AC power that can be used to  run appliances and electronics.
  3. Portable power: Power inverters are available in portable sizes that can be used to  power laptops, phones, and other small electronics while on the go. This is especially  useful for people who spend a lot of time traveling or working in remote locations.
  4. Renewable energy: Power inverters are an important component of renewable energy  systems, such as solar panels. They convert the DC power generated by the panels into  AC power that can be used in homes and businesses.
  5. Vehicle use: Power inverters can be used to run appliances and electronics in a car or  RV, allowing people to use these devices while on the road.

Overall, power inverters provide a convenient and flexible way to generate AC power from a DC  source, and can be used in a variety of situations where AC power is needed.

Factors to Consider When Choosing Power Inverter:

When choosing a power inverter, there are several factors to consider to ensure that you get the  right unit for your needs: 

  1. Power output: Make sure to choose a power inverter that is capable of supplying enough  power for the appliances and electronics that you want to run. Consider the wattage  ratings of the devices, and choose an inverter with a higher wattage rating to ensure that  it can handle the load.
  2. Type of inverter: Different types of inverters are suitable for different applications.  Modified sine wave inverters are the most basic and affordable, but may not be  compatible with sensitive devices. Pure sine wave inverters are more expensive, but can  power any type of appliance or electronic device.
  3. Size and portability: Consider whether you need a portable inverter that can be easily  carried, or a larger, permanently installed unit.
  4. Voltage and frequency: Make sure to choose an inverter that is compatible with the  voltage and frequency of the AC power used in your region.
  5. Efficacy: Choose an inverter with a high efficiency rating to ensure that you are getting  the most power possible out of your DC source.

Overall, it is important to carefully consider your specific needs and requirements when  choosing a power inverter to ensure that you get the best unit for your application.
